The entry-level Audio20 infotainment system has the optional Garmin Map Pilot navigation on SD-Card. The SD-Card contains both the navigation software and the maps data. Normally, you'd buy a new SD-Card that will have both the latest version of the navigation software and the latest version of the maps. You can 'hack' the SD-Card and copy onto it data downloaded from the Internet, but this 'hacking' is obviously not officially supported by either Mercedes Benz or by Garmin. As said, the normal process is to simply buy a new SD-Card that contains both the latest software and the latest maps.
The higher-end COMAND infotainment system, on the other hand, does not make use of the SD-Card slot for navigation, instead the navigation software and the maps are both stored on an internal hard drive. With COMAND, you can update the maps separate to the navigation software, and vise versa.
